Homemade Stainless Steel Cleaners

Creating a homemade stainless steel cleaner can be simple and effective. A popular solution is a mixture of vinegar and water, a tried-and-true method for cleaning stainless steel surfaces. This eco-friendly cleaner not only removes fingerprints but can also disinfect and shine your fridge.

Quick Stainless Steel Cleaning Tips

For quick cleaning, keep a microfiber cloth handy. This type of cloth is excellent for picking up oils and dust without scratching the stainless steel. Dampen it with vinegar or a commercial stainless steel cleaner for optimal results.

Avoiding Scratching Stainless Steel

To avoid scratching your stainless steel, always use soft cloths and avoid steel wool or abrasive pads. These can mar the surface and create visibility issues. Following simple precautions can maintain the finish of your fridge for years.

Preventing Rust on Stainless Steel

One of the biggest concerns for stainless steel is rusting. Regular cleaning and ensuring that moisture is wiped away can help prevent rust formation. Always ensure your fridge is dry after cleaning to maintain its sleek appearance.

Q&A: Common Questions About Cleaning Stainless Steel Fridges

1. How often should I clean my stainless steel fridge?

It’s best to clean your stainless steel fridge at least every two weeks to maintain its appearance and hygiene.

2. Can I use baking soda on stainless steel?

Yes, baking soda can be beneficial for removing stubborn stains and odors. Make a paste with water and gently scrub the area, then rinse thoroughly.

3. Is vinegar safe for cleaning stainless steel?

Absolutely! A solution of vinegar and water is an effective and safe way to clean and shine stainless steel surfaces.

4. Are all commercial stainless steel cleaners safe to use?

No, always select cleaners labeled as food-safe and check for chemical ingredients to ensure safety.

5. How do I remove scratches from stainless steel?

For minor scratches, polishing with a soft cloth can help. For deeper scratches, using a stainless steel polish specifically designed for restoration might be necessary.
